diff options
author | Sammy He <r62914@shlinux2.ap.freescale.net> | 2010-10-26 16:52:17 +0800 |
---|---|---|
committer | Alan Tull <alan.tull@freescale.com> | 2010-10-26 15:20:25 -0500 |
commit | 1e48145ed446105dea8b615cf4c4c77d60f4b988 (patch) | |
tree | 97d9dc4f3e915f62816c147de7fc51e78b366faa /drivers/media/video/mxc | |
parent | ee3511f59f0e83328f5de637f74584859ca71f08 (diff) |
ENGR00132971 Workaround for imx5x M4IF burst len errata for armv7 neon
Workaround for imx5x M4IF burst len errata when armv7 neon enabled, use
pgprot_writecombine instead of pgprot_noncached, to avoid burst len > 8.
Signed-off-by: Sammy He <r62914@freescale.com>
Diffstat (limited to 'drivers/media/video/mxc')
-rw-r--r-- | drivers/media/video/mxc/capture/mxc_v4l2_capture.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/drivers/media/video/mxc/capture/mxc_v4l2_capture.c b/drivers/media/video/mxc/capture/mxc_v4l2_capture.c index 308f949d44ad..8616cfe4ae59 100644 --- a/drivers/media/video/mxc/capture/mxc_v4l2_capture.c +++ b/drivers/media/video/mxc/capture/mxc_v4l2_capture.c @@ -2181,7 +2181,7 @@ static int mxc_mmap(struct file *file, struct vm_area_struct *vma) return -EINTR; size = vma->vm_end - vma->vm_start; - vma->vm_page_prot = pgprot_noncached(vma->vm_page_prot); + vma->vm_page_prot = pgprot_writecombine(vma->vm_page_prot); if (remap_pfn_range(vma, vma->vm_start, vma->vm_pgoff, size, vma->vm_page_prot)) { |